Throughout the year several events are hosted or sponsored by the Junction Business Improvement Area.
Well attended by local residents and beyond there is fun to be had by all age groups. Annual events are:
The
CONTACT Photography Festival held throughout the month of May.
The BIA is a major player for the world's largest photography festival.
In 2009 we hosted more shows than anywhere else in Toronto with thousands of people attending.
For the Holiday Season there is the
Santa Event for the children and the
Seasonal Light Exchange.
Earth Hour in March is when the Junction joins the rest of the world to we show our respect for the planet
by turning off or dimming our lights and offering food and drinks by candle light in our many establishments
plus we host the launch of a beautiful candle light march through the area.
The weekend after Labour Day
the streets and businesses are full of music and dancing with wonderful displays of art throughout for
the
Junction Arts Festival. More information for this exciting event is available at
www.junctionartsfest.com.
In October don’t miss our
Pumpkinfest - A wonderful family event with pumpkin carving, and scary movies at the Rue Morgue House of Horror.
